DALLAS, Ore. (AP) – The young homeless man who accompanied Miley Cyrus to the MTV Video Music Awards arrived 45 minutes late for his arraignment on a charge he violated his probation in Oregon.

Polk County Judge Monte Campbell was just about ready to wrap up the court calendar Tuesday when Jesse Helt’s lawyer announced his client was downstairs.

Helt didn’t enter a plea, and he’s due back in court next month. He declined to speak with a reporter and flipped off the media as he was driven away from the courthouse.

Helt gained worldwide attention last month when Cyrus let him accept her award for video of the year. It was later learned Helt was wanted in Oregon for a probation violation stemming from a 2010 arrest.
